Mission

We are looking for a Latam Interconnection Specialist to join our Latam Business Unit based in Chile. The mission of this role is to lead the technical and engineering activities required to interconnect the projects within the Latam BU portfolio at Zelestra, ensuring the proper integration of generation plants into the electrical grid. The role will ensure that the interconnection process complies with regulatory, technical, and commercial requirements set by government authorities, system operators, and Zelestra’s internal guidelines. Additionally, the role will collaborate with regional teams and stakeholders during development and construction phases to ensure that project interconnections align with business needs and contribute to value creation through the efficiency and optimization of the COD of the BU’s projects under construction.

Responsibilities

  • Design strategies to comply with electrical studies, connection timelines, and infrastructure requirements.
  • Coordinate with regulatory authorities and grid operators to obtain the necessary permits and approvals for plant interconnection.
  • Advise and support local construction teams in preparing the essential documentation required for on-time interconnection (COD).
  • Coordinate with internal and external stakeholders in the technical planning and due diligence evaluations of construction-phase projects within the BU portfolio.
  • Coordinate with Engineering to develop interconnection projects with timely execution and efficient design.
  • Develop and monitor actions that enable optimal performance and evaluation of interconnections for the BU LATAM projects under construction.
  • Support the drafting of technical bidding documents in collaboration with legal and commercial teams.
  • Lead the handover process from Engineering to Construction and from Construction to Operation, ensuring technical quality and effective coordination.
  • Lead interconnection projects that improve productivity within the Business Unit.
  • Lead knowledge management through continuous improvement processes, lessons learned, knowledge sharing, innovation, and documentation management within the Business Unit’s interconnection process.
  • Ensure that compliance testing (protections, system response capacity, grid compatibility) is successful.
  • Manage connection agreements and contracts with the entities responsible for energy transmission and distribution.
  • Implement measures to reduce risks and costs associated with the interconnection process, ensuring operational efficiency and on-time delivery.
  • Verify that the plant operates in accordance with current regulations and manage any required adjustments or updates in coordination with other areas.

Job Requirements

  • Degree in Industrial, Electrical, Electronic, or Telecommunications Engineering, or related field.
  • At least 10 years of experience in project and interconnection management.
  • At least 10 years of experience in the solar or wind energy industry.
  • Valid Class B driver’s license.
  • Willingness to travel to project sites.
